stiff aster

n.
1.wiry tufted perennial of the eastern United States with stiff erect rough stems, linear leaves and large violet flowers

  • Idiom of the Day

    according to Hoyle
    doing something strictly by the rules, doing something the usual and correct way (Hoyle was a writer who was an expert on the rules of card games)
    "According to Hoyle, we should not use this room but probably nobody will complain if we do use it."
